Wahoo! I just returned from my Wiggly adventure and I couldn't be more pleased. My friend Jamie (who came along to help) and I arrived at the Allstate Arena here in Chicago at about 10:15 am this morning ready to interview the the Australian children's group The Wiggles. I wasn't actually scheduled to meet with my first Wiggle until 11:00 am though, so we had a while to wait. The tour manager Trey met us at security and guided us back to the room we were to be meeting the Wiggles in. This room backstage was eerily quiet and the clock ticked slowly as I waited for the guys to arrive. We were right next to the entrance the tour bus was to use, and our door was wide open. Waiting was making me half antsy and half nervous. Lots of goosebumps on my arms which I had no explanation for.

After what seemed like forever, the bizarrely quiet halls filled with chatter and I got my first live glance. Jeff, the purple Wiggle passed by and I felt as though I'd just got a peek at Santa Claus sneaking down the chimney. One by one; Sam, Murray and Anthony passed our open door surrounded by the rest of their cast. They looked like a big team, all dressed in black warm-ups or t-shirts and shorts. My nervousness turned to eagerness and I couldn't wait for them to get dressed and return.

Now of course The Wiggles are just people. But if you have kids you'll understand the connection one could grow to these guys. My children and I sing their songs, dance their dances, and read their books. We have tons of their toys , and quite simply enjoy the heck out of them. The Wiggles are fun for us. Beyond having my professional mission with the fitness segments, I'm just super excited to make friends with The Wiggles. Make friends is exactly what I do.

At 11:00 am on the dot, Sam Moran walked in to greet me in his sunny yellow Wiggle shirt and sharp black pants. He's tall and confident and a perfect fit for his role as lead singer. His pleasant disposition puts me at ease, and all of my hairs that were standing on edge have now relaxed. Thanks Sam! We chatted a bit about fitness, shot a That's Fit Move of the Week video segment, and then chatted some more. (More in depth interviews with each Wiggle to come). When Sam leaves, I ask my friend Jamie if things are going well, and she gives me the thumbs up. Whew!

Next up is my daughters favorite Wiggle in purple, Jeff. Jeff is very sweet and quite calm. One of the first things I do is give him the picture Ginger drew for him (Jeff and Ginger skipping in the studio). He asked about Ginger and praised my four year olds' artwork. Very sweet. Truly a guy who is interested in children. We shot the pod cast, and one of the most fun things I got to do was wake Jeff up. A surreal moment in my little life. He fell asleep while I was introducing him and I got to yell, "Wake Up Jeff!". If you watch the show you'll know what I'm talking about. Hysterical to me.

Murray walked through the door when Jeff and I wrapped things up and I was once again impressed. He's soft spoken, contemplative and eager to go. Murray stands at six feet five inches. Tall right? All of the guys are at least six feet tall, I believe, and I'm amazed at how coordinated they are. Murray confesses that the choreography was a bit challenging at first, but it's progressed gradually so he doesn't think it's too difficult anymore. Thinking about the men I know at home, I struggle to imagine one capable of performing the way The Wiggles do. When deciding what exercise to demonstrate for the video segment, even though I'm concerned about his red shirt on the dirty floor...Murray lies on his back in a heart beat and shows me a great series of stretches. Hard to get more down-to-earth than that!

Then comes Paddie. Paddie, who's real name is Paul Paddick, walks in without his Captain Feathersword costume on. Really a wise idea. I loved having the Wiggles in their gear, but Paddie's costume is very costumey and it would have been difficult for folks to take his advice seriously while that feather flopped around on his head. Paddie is uber-cool. The type of guy anyone would want to hang out with at a sports bar. Anthony was like that too, by the way. Paddie is very developed physically with a strong muscular upper body. The kind of guy you'd expect to see lifting gigantic weights in the gym. He spoke about being over-weight in his younger years, and making the decision to become fit. Curbing his eating habits made an enormous difference in his life. He offered a lot of relevant advice and was willing to learn something new from me for our video segment. Loved him.

The last Wiggle to arrive was Anthony. Anthony walks in with piercing blue eyes, a spectacular smile and a completely renovated physique. He's literally unrecognizable from his early years as a Wiggle. His weight has fluctuated over the years, but he's become the poster child for health and fitness today. This Wiggle in blue is pretty much the same as his on screen persona. Relaxed, fun, witty and bright. He's totally in to fitness right now, and brought me down to his dressing room to show me his workout routine. He demonstrated the most advanced pull-up bar workout I'd seen outside Olympic gymnastics and laughed all the way through it. So much fun! I'm actually desperate to get home, so I can start training like he does.

I'm thrilled to report that the Wiggles are even better than I imagined them to be. They are charming, thoughtful, funny and extremely warm. I watched them interact with a variety of kids and it seemed as though The Wiggles were as excited to meet the children as the children were to meet The Wiggles. In separate conversations, Anthony and Murray sweetly reminisced about the days when they taught preschool, and kind of seemed like they would enjoy some days back in the classroom. The Wiggles are extraordinary men with high morals, strong backbones, kind hearts, great talent and the devotion to children we wish more people would adopt.

Although I would have loved more time with The Wiggles, I think I took a lot out of the time I did have. Soon, you'll see features on each Wiggle; they truly had a lot to offer on raising fit kids and being fit adults. The video pod-casts will launch soon and you'll get to see them training for yourselves. Thanks to Sam, Murray, Jeff, Anthony, Paddy, Ben, Dr. James, Adrian, Trey, and Ryan for an outstanding Wiggly experience. Hope to Wiggle with you again someday soon!
